Black Forest Cake

A decadent Black Forest Cake layered with rich chocolate, whipped cream, and tart morello cherries, perfect for celebrations.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2 cups granulated sugar
  • 3/4 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 cup whole milk
  • 1/2 cup vegetable oil
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 1 cup boiling water
  • 1 jar (24 oz) morello cherries, drained and juice reserved
  • 2 cups heavy whipping cream
  • 1/4 cup powdered sugar
  • Chocolate shavings for garnish

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and prepare two 9-inch round cake pans.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, cocoa powder,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
  3. Add the eggs, milk, oil, and vanilla to the dry ingredients, mixing well. Stir in boiling water until combined.
  4. Pour the batter into the prepared pans and bake for 30-35 minutes.
  5. Let the cakes cool for 10 minutes in the pans before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
  6. Once cool, slice each cake in half horizontally to create four layers.
  7. Whip the heavy cream with powdered sugar until soft peaks form.
  8. Layer the first cake piece on a serving plate, adding whipped cream, cherries, and some cherry juice.
  9. Repeat the layer process until all four layers are stacked.
  10. Top with a final layer of whipped cream and refrigerate for at least one hour before serving.

Notes

Ensure all ingredients are at room temperature for better mixing. Use boiling water for a moister cake. Store leftovers in the refrigerator for up to 4 days.
